Three preparations for gravure printing using water-based inks

Gravure printing uses water-based inks, which have environmentally friendly characteristics, and more and more people are paying attention to the industry. Before using water-based inks for gravure printing, it should be prepared in terms of printing plates, good drying equipment and surface treatment.

1, printing plate

The plate is electronically engraved with a gravure or laser engraved gravure with a cell depth of 15 - 25 um, which is shallower than the solvent ink intaglio. This is because the ink is produced by tap water, and the boiling point of water is higher than that of the solvent. Therefore, the ink is not easily volatilized, and the shallow plate can increase the printing speed and avoid water ripple. If printing with solvent-based ink, the plate depth of the plate is 35---40um, which is easy to produce water ripple; but when using ink printing, if the depth of the plate is above 25um, there will be water ripple, so choose the right one. The plate is crucial. The viscosity of the ink can be adjusted by using water, and the viscosity of the coating-4 is controlled to be 15---25 seconds/25 °C. If the viscosity is too high, the transfer performance of the ink will be poor, which may cause defects such as dirty plates and pastes.

2, good drying equipment

The drying temperature should be determined according to the difference of the substrate and the printing area. Such as aluminum foil wine label printing, drying temperature is above 100 ° C; plastic film printing, drying temperature is preferably 50 ~ 60 ° C. Wind power should be stronger than with solvent-based inks because hot air allows the ink to dry quickly after it is transferred to the substrate.

3, surface treatment

Except for aluminum foil, vacuum aluminized film, and paper, all plastic films require EDM treatment before ink printing to achieve a surface tension of 0.04 N/m or more. In the water produced by water as the main solvent, since the surface tension of water is about 0.072 N/m, it can be seen that the surface tension of the ink is greatly different from the surface tension of the film, which will affect the adhesion of the ink on the substrate and improve the plastic film. The surface tension improves the adhesion of the printed pattern to the film.
